The 9 Telecom Companies who bid for 3G Auctions in India

on March 30, 2010 – 5:28 pm28 Comments

The DoT or Department of Telecom has announced the pre-qualified bidders for the 3G auctions which are set to take place in India next month.  9 Companies had submitted their bid for the 3G Spectrum and all the 9 telecom companies have qualified to take part in the 3G auctions . Let’s take a look at them


Aircel Limited

Aircel was initially operating in the South region and expanded last year to get a pan india presence. Aircel has MS Dhoni as a brand ambassador.

Market Share :  6.18%

Bharti Airtel Limited

Airtel is the largest operator in India with a over 100 million customers. It has a country wide network which is 3G ready.

Market Share :  22.11 %

Etisalat DB Telecom Private Limited

Even before starting operations the company has manged to rope in Aamir Khan as Brand Ambassador

Idea Cellular Limited

IDEA has a lion’s share of the market in Northern India and expanded to other circles last year. Abhishek  Bachchan  is the brand ambassador for Idea

Market Share :  11.02%

Reliance Telecom Limited

The company has one of the largest CDMA networks in India and started offering GSM services since last . It reached 100 million customers recently.

Market Share : 17.63%

S Tel Private Limited

Relatively small player targeting certain markets such as Jammu & Kashmir, UP , Bihar and Orissa.

Market Share : 0.13%

Tata Teleservices Limited

Tata started mobile services under the Tata Indicom banner which is powered by CDMA .  It then started offering GSM services under the Virgin Mobile  brand and Tata Docomo brand

Market Share : 11.2%

Videocon Telecommunications Limited

Videocon has just launched GSM services in Chennai and Coimbatore had aims to offer services throughout the country

Vodafone Essar Limited

Originally started operations in the country in the name of Hutch and was taken over by Vodafone and Essar group to form the Vodafone Essar Group. Vodafone was in the news recently for the ZooZoo ads.

Market Share :17.25%

As you can see from the above figures the largest private players are Airtel , Vodafone , Reliance and Tata. The number of slots up for auction are 4 in some circles and only 3 in many circles . Some slots are reserved for BSNL and MTNL in all circles and are not part of the auction.  The auctions are for the 2100 MHz band. The mock auctions are set to take place on April 5-6th 2010 and the real auctions will take place on April 9th. 3G Services can go operational from Sep 1 2010 for the winning bidders
